Abstract :
We have developed a new detection method of ac dissipation current and its waveform of dielectric materials around power frequency. Using this technique and applying ac ramp voltage, electric field dependence of tanδ of nonpolar polymers just after ac field application can be evaluated. In this paper we state an advanced measuring technique of high-field dielectric properties with superposition of ac and de field. The relation between ac loss property and superposed ac and dc field magnitudes immediately after their application can be evaluated for each one cycle of ac field. Using this measurement technique, electric field dependence of tanδ of an oxidized polypropylene (OPP) film and effect of the superposed dc field magnitude on the tanδ are examined both at room temperature and at high temperature. Finally, the relation between ac loss behavior of OPP film and superposed dc field magnitude is discussed in terms of the space charge formation in the polymeric material. The rapid increase of ac loss in high-temperature and high-field region of dielectric materials can be analyzed by using this measuring system
